Shravana Nakshatra by Prash Trivedi

Shravana is a nakshatra, or lunar mansion, in the celestial firmament represented by three bright stars in the constellation Aquila. These stars are Altair, Alshain, and Tarazed. Altair, with a visual magnitude of 0.93, is easily visible in the night sky. The name "Shravana" translates to "hearing" and "one who limps," referring to the three steps taken by Vishnu in his Vamana-avatar. The alternative name for this nakshatra is "Ashvatha," which is also the name of the sacred Pipal tree. The symbol for Shravana is a row of three uneven footsteps, representing Vishnu s steps in his incarnation. It is also represented by a trident, symbolizing communication and the establishment of order in the universe, and an ear, emphasizing the importance of listening and learning. Shravana is associated with preservation and is considered significant in horoscopes with a strong influence from this nakshatra.
